Sobre este artículo

Chicago: The Reilly & Lee Co, 1970. Reprint. Hard Cover. Fair/Fair. 9x6x1. Neill, John R. 1934-1950s printing (Bienvenue pp. 55-59). Includes original jacket. Stained along base, large portion of jacket spine and front panel missing, rear jacket flap separated from rear panel, jacket price clipped with ink price stamp beneath. 1970 Hard Cover. 272 pp. Orange cloth, black titles, color picture plate mounted on front board, black-and-white illustrations by John R. Neill. This entry in the Oz series features the adventures of Tik Tok (a mechanical man), the Queen of the Oogaboos, the Shaggy Man, and the evil King Nome.

Sinopsis

Tik-Tok of Oz is the eighth Land of Oz book written by L. Frank Baum. Published on June 19, 1914, the book actually has little to do with Tik-Tok and is primarily the quest of the Shaggy Man to rescue his brother, and his resulting conflict with the Nome King. The endpapers of the first edition held maps: one of Oz itself, and one of the continent on which Oz and its neighboring countries belonged. These were the first maps printed of Oz.
